Ingredients, Substitutions & Foolproof Steps

Ingredients:

  • 1 lb ground beef — Provides a savory base; can substitute with ground turkey for a lighter option.
  • 3 teaspoons olive oil — Adds flavor and helps brown the beef; use vegetable oil if needed.
  • 5–6 cloves garlic, minced — Fresh garlic adds aromatic flavor; garlic powder can be used in a pinch.
  • 1 small onion, finely chopped — Adds sweetness and depth; shallots can be a fine substitute.
  • 1 teaspoon Worcestershire sauce — Enhances umami; soy sauce can work in its place.
  • 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ning — Complements the dish; use any herbs you have on hand.
  • 1/2 teaspoon smoked paprika — Adds subtle warmth; regular paprika or cayenne can replace it.
  • 3 tablespoons butter — For richness in the sauce; olive oil can be used for a lighter alternative.
  • 3 cups beef broth — Sets a flavorful foundation; chicken or vegetable broth also works well.
  • 8 oz bowtie pasta — Fun shape that holds sauce well; any pasta type can be used.
  • 1 cup freshly grated Parmesan cheese — Key to creaminess; opt for pre-grated in a pinch, but fresh is best.
  • 3/4 cup half and half (or whole milk) — Contributes to the sauce’s creaminess, can use heavy cream for extra richness.
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t (adjust to taste) — Essential for flavor; use less or omit for a low-sodium version.
  • 1/4 teaspoon black pepper — Enhances the overall taste; adjust for preference.
  • 1/2 teaspoon red pepper flakes — Adds a little kick; omit if sensitive to spice.
  • 1–2 tablespoons fresh parsley, finely chopped — Perfect for garnish; dried parsley works in a pinch.

Directions / Steps:

  1. Heat olive o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at.
  2. Add ground beef and cook until browned, breaking it apart as it cooks. Drain any excess fat if necessary.
  3. Add the chopped onion and garlic to the beef. Cook for 2-3 minutes until the onion is soft and translucent, and the garlic is fragrant.
  4. Stir in Worcestershire sauce, Italian seasoning, and smoked paprika. Let the mixture cook for another minute to combine the flavors.
  5. Add butter to the skillet and allow it to melt, then pour in the beef broth. Bring the mixture to a simmer and let it cook for 3-4 minutes to reduce slightly.
  6. Meanwhile, cook the bowtie pasta according to the package instructions in a separate pot, draining once cooked and setting it aside.
  7. Once the broth has reduced a bit, stir in the half and half (or whole milk), and add in the freshly grated Parmesan cheese. Stir until the sauce becomes creamy and the cheese has melted.
  8. Season the sauce with salt, black pepper, and red pepper flakes. Stir everything together, allowing the flavors to meld together for another 2-3 minutes.
  9. Add the cooked bowtie pasta to the skillet and toss to coat the pasta in the creamy sauce. Continue stirring until the pasta is evenly coated and everything is well mixed.
  10. Serve the creamy Parmesan garlic beef bowtie pasta hot, garnished with fresh parsley for a pop of color and freshness.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Not draining excess fat from the beef can make the dish greasy.
  • Overcooking the pasta leads to a mushy texture; always check for al dente.
  • Skipping the fresh herbs might compromise the flavor, but if fresh isn’t available, dried herbs can work too.

Pro Tips

  • Try different pasta shapes for variety.
  • Experiment with adding vegetables like spinach or bell peppers for extra nutrients.
  • Let leftovers cool before refrigerating to maintain the creamy texture.

Serving, Storage & Freezer Tips

How to Serve Creamy Parmesan Garlic Beef Bowtie Pasta

Serve the pasta hot, garnished with parsley and perhaps a sprinkle of extra Parmesan cheese. Accompany it with a crisp salad or some fresh garlic bread for a complete meal.

How to Store Creamy Parmesan Garlic Beef Bowtie Pasta

Store any leftovers in an airtight container in the fridge. It will stay fresh for up to 3 days.

Can You Freeze Creamy Parmesan Garlic Beef Bowtie Pasta?

Yes, you can freeze this dish but be aware that the texture of the pasta may change slightly upon reheating. To freeze, let the pasta cool completely, then transfer it to a freezer-safe container for up to 3 months.

FAQ Section

What can I substitute for ground beef in this recipe?

You can easily swap the ground beef for ground turkey, chicken, or even plant-based crumbles to cater to different dietary preferences.

Can I make this dish ahead of time?

Absolutely! You can prepare the sauce ahead of time. Just cook the pasta when you’re ready to serve and combine everything together.

What can I serve with Creamy Parmesan Garlic Beef Bowtie Pasta?

This pasta pairs wonderfully with a light salad, garlic bread, or roasted vegetables to add more texture and flavor to your meal.

Why is my sauce not creamy enough?

Ensure that you’re using freshly grated Parmesan cheese and enough half-and-half. Adding a bit more cream or cheese can quickly rectify the texture.
